Output 63b74f4124e11f161d13cc3331cb119af0d61f3ffc8b68603f4eff3f9723489e:0

value
23515418
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c053a34fd94b9581b74502021c06e5d1583b665 OP_EQUALVERIFY OP_CHECKSIG
address
1M4MvQbUudms1pdiABaKacPUE1fgBvJqwN
transaction
63b74f4124e11f161d13cc3331cb119af0d61f3ffc8b68603f4eff3f9723489e
spent
true